Warning! Email from Joe Miller at info@domainregistrationcorp.com is a scam

This is just a friendly warning that if you get an email from someone claiming to be Joe Miller at info@domainregistrationcorp.com, it’s a scam. You shouldn’t reply to it or send the person any money.

Below is what the email looks like:

I’ve received hundreds of these notifications over the years.

If you’re worried about the email, check with your domain registrar to see the real expiration date of your domain.
